Output d281c94c243d4454cb86b6c1b0c28df0a027a65c24a891ea7dd46d04d608e753:4

value
300000000
script pubkey
OP_0 OP_PUSHBYTES_20 7ed2f74e84ab70cca7765ae6ea62f9183284b97f
address
bc1q0mf0wn5y4dcvefmkttnw5cherqegfwtlluqnn2
transaction
d281c94c243d4454cb86b6c1b0c28df0a027a65c24a891ea7dd46d04d608e753
confirmations
162925
spent
true